fe03dc44ca servo: Merge #17364 - Implement paint worklet properties (from asajeffrey:script-paint-worklets-properties); r=jdm
<!-- Please describe your changes on the following line: -->

This is the final PR to get basic paint worklet support. It adds support for paint worklet properties (https://drafts.css-houdini.org/css-paint-api/#paint-definition-input-properties). When a paint worklet is registered, it specifies a list of CSS properties, and is provided with their computed values when it is invoked.

bb213d3150 servo: Merge #16814 - Implement Houdini worklets (from asajeffrey:script-worklets); r=jdm
<!-- Please describe your changes on the following line: -->

This PR implements the current draft Houdini Worklets specification (https://drafts.css-houdini.org/worklets/).

The implementation is intended to provide a responsive environment for worklet execution, and in particular to ensure that the primary worklet executor does not garbage collect, and does not block loading module code. The implementation does this by providing a thread pool, and performing GC and module loading in a backup thread, not in the primary thread.

b0921a0701 servo: Merge #16865 - Properly handle scroll offsets in hit testing (from mrobinson:scroll-offsets-fix); r=emilio
Scroll roots are no longer nested containers holding items, so instead
we need to track the offsets of each, carefully handling fixed position
items and stacking contexts that create new reference frames.
Additionally, we remove the complexity of the pre-computed page scroll
offset, instead opting to send script scrolls to the layout task in
order to more quickly have a ScrollState there that matches the
script's idea of the scroll world.

Fixes #16405.

fc1c6b073c servo: Merge #16295 - Root nodes for the duration of their CSS transitions (from jdm:transition-safety); r=nox
This ensures that we can pass a node address as part of the asynchronous
transition end notification, making it safe to fire the corresponding
DOM event on the node from the script thread. Without explicitly rooting
this node when the transition starts, we risk the node being GCed before
the transition is complete.

46c40294f9 servo: Merge #16807 - Fix clamping of scroll position in window.scrollBy (from mrobinson:scroll-clamping); r=emilio
For rightward and downward overflow the spec says:

Let x be max(0, min(x, viewport scrolling area width - viewport width)).
Let y be max(0, min(y, viewport scrolling area height - viewport height)).

Previously, those operations were reversed, which created negative
overflow even when the overflow direction was downward. This change
ensures that Servo matches spec behavior.

114db65a69 servo: Merge #14962 - Remove network requests from image cache thread (from jdm:image_script_load); r=Ms2ger,glennw,emilio
The design of initiating network requests from the image cache thread was simple, but it makes it difficult to implement image loading that conforms to the HTML specification. These changes make the implementation of HTMLImageElement responsible for network requests for `<img>` elements, and CSS-based images (background-image, bullets, etc.) are requested by the script thread to ensure that the layout thread does not attempt to retain unsafe pointers to DOM nodes during asynchronous operations.

a2ecca5cf6 servo: Merge #15438 - Add ImmutableOrigin to allow for serializing origins (from asajeffrey:url-serializable-origin); r=jdm
<!-- Please describe your changes on the following line: -->

This PR adds a serializable type `ImmutableOrigin` and a non-serializable type `MutableOrigin`. The immutable type represents an origin with `null` domain, and the mutable type represents an origin with a mutable domain. This separation is needed for implementing setting `document.domain`.

fe409aefa3 servo: Merge #15358 - Allow browsing contexts to resolve to cross-origin windows (from asajeffrey:script-browsingcontext-xorigin-window); r=jdm
<!-- Please describe your changes on the following line: -->

This PR implements cross-thread `WindowProxy` objects.

At the moment, if a `Window` performs a non-similar-origin navigation, the old script thread does not update its `WindowProxy`, since the new `Window` is in the new script thread. With this PR, the `WindowProxy` is updated to a dummy `XOriginWindow` object, that only implements the whitelisted methods that are allowed to be called cross-origin.

This PR does not include working implementations of some of the cross-origin `Window` or `Location` methods.

This PR causes some cross-origin wpt tests to now pass, in particular `/html/browsers/origin/cross-origin-objects/cross-origin-objects.html ` now passes `Only whitelisted properties are accessible cross-origin`. There are some CORS failures in `fetch`, I suspect caused by the incorrect setting of `origin` in fetch requests.

Although there are some functions that now throw `SecurityException`, it is not meant to be a complete implementation, which will have to wait for XOWs to land.
